Framed Krishna & Radha Chromolithograph - Ca 1910

This is an excellent chromolithograph depicting Krishna & Radha. It is in its original gilt frame. Many of these chromolithographs were made by the Manchester cotton trade as pictorial labels used for the advertisement and sale of bales of cloth and individual fabric lengths.

Ā 

These advertising labels were mostly from Manchester cotton companies who exported their woven, printed fabrics back to India the labels were affixed to the cotton bales. They are colourful and decorative reminders of the days of the British Raj in India.
